我是编程新手,并尝试用python编写基本程序。很难在终端中键入所有内容。所以,我想创建一个文本文件,我可以在其中编写代码或进行更改,保存它并直接在 python 中运行。但是,为了将其识别为python脚本,我必须保存此文本文件的扩展名是什么?
您应该使用扩展.py
。
示例 test.py
。
Python 不能根据更改异步运行代码(不是在 Linux 中,也不是在 Windows 中),在进行一些更改后,您将始终需要重新运行脚本。
直接的答案是,保存为.py。这就是您的操作系统如何知道它是哪种类型的文件,并且在某些情况下会相应地处理它(例如,Windows将尝试直接使用Python打开它)。
-> 蟒蛇 script.py ->进行了一些更改并点击保存。 -> 蟒蛇 script.py
^ 这是唯一可能的流程。
我建议使用文本编辑器,如Notepad++,它将为您突出显示语法,使代码更具可读性,并根据您选择的语法自动将文件保存为".py"。
接下来请使用谷歌/搜索功能。
您将使用".py"扩展名保存文件
然后,例如,您将在终端中输入:"python path/to/your/file.py"
它将执行代码
如果您希望您的文件是可执行的 - 即您在文本文件中编写一些代码并将其保存为"somefile.py",并且您希望能够双击它以自动运行代码,那么您可以在 hashbang 之后在文件开头添加 python 命令的路径:
'#! path/to/my/python/command'
'你的代码在这里'
"进口废话"
"做点什么"
然后将该文件另存为"somefile.py"
使用 chmod 命令(如"chmod +x somefile.py")使文件可执行
然后你应该能够双击文件自动打开它并执行代码